Tianeptine Withdrawal: Effects and Handling It
Discontinuing the drug abruptly can cause a range of challenging withdrawal experiences . These symptoms can vary significantly in intensity and length of use . Common withdrawal manifestations include digestive problems such as vomiting, bowel issues, and stomach pains . Mental symptoms are frequently seen and may include nervousness, sadness , restlessness , and insomnia . In some cases , severe signs like aches and pains or feeling unwell can be present. Careful withdrawal requires a gradual reduction in dosage with the guidance a qualified medical professional . Assistance may involve medications to alleviate specific signs and counseling to address the emotional struggles. It is important to avoid self-treating and to find professional assistance .
